Fine dining but unimpressive food My boyfriend and I stayed over at the Hiatus for a 2 day vacation in Clearwater beach and we decided to celebrate our 3 year anniversary at this gorgeous rooftop restaurant the night before our departure. We had a pleasant time with the super friendly staff who accommodated us with warm welcome, sunset champagne toast, and a free dessert on the house, for which we were hugely appreciative. However, our honest opinion on the food was mediocre at best. It almost feels like the restaurant was trying too hard to innovate its menu by inventing niche flavors, but ended up a disappointment. The cocktails were beautifully made although they were quite strong so definitely be prepared. My favourite was the Floribbean Dream which almost tasted like a dessert - creamy and coconuty. However soon afterwards we discovered that “sweet” became the overwhelming theme for every dish. For some it worked well but some disastrous. The starters were a delight - The shrimp bisque was flavorful and creamy with a sweetness like corn chowder; the burrata salad was also tasty and the sweet sauce mixed well with the sourness of the grapefruit. However when we got to the entree - the “coffee rubbed” ribeye - the sweetness became off putting as the mix of caramel, smokiness and fat didn’t go well. We had to sprinkle quite some salt to compensate for the lack of saltiness. The sides were decent but the creamy corn was also super sweet which didn’t go well with the already overly sweetened steak. Although we appreciated the gesture of the dessert, it was again very sweet (for a key lime pie which I had hoped to be citrus from the name). Despite not finishing any plate after the entree we did enjoy the warm welcome and the brilliant service from the staff. Would rate the food 3/5 with additional 0.5 for service.
